/*
 * If CONFIG_IIO is not enabled, check for the gpio pins
 * if they are in gpio mode. For the ones which are not
 * in gpio mode, set them into gpio mode.
 */
static int mcp2221_check_gpio_pinfunc(struct mcp2221 *mcp)
{
	int i;
	int needgpiofix = 0;
	int ret;

	if (IS_ENABLED(CONFIG_IIO))
		return 0;

	ret = mcp_gpio_read_sram(mcp);
	if (ret)
		return ret;

	for (i = 0; i < MCP_NGPIO; i++) {
		if ((mcp->mode[i] & MCP2221_SRAM_GP_DESIGN_MASK) != 0x0) {
			dev_warn(&mcp->hdev->dev,
				 "GPIO %d not in gpio mode\n", i);
			needgpiofix = 1;
		}
	}

	if (!needgpiofix)
		return 0;

	/*
	 * Set all bytes to 0, so Bit 7 is not set. The chip
	 * only changes content of a register when bit 7 is set.
	 */
	memset(mcp->txbuf, 0, 64);
	mcp->txbuf[0] = MCP2221_SET_SRAM_SETTINGS;

	/*
	 * Set bit 7 in MCP2221_SRAM_WR_GP_ENA_ALTER to enable
	 * loading of a new set of gpio settings to GP SRAM
	 */
	mcp->txbuf[MCP2221_SRAM_WR_GP_ENA_ALTER] = 0x80;
	for (i = 0; i < MCP_NGPIO; i++) {
		if ((mcp->mode[i] & MCP2221_SRAM_GP_DESIGN_MASK) == 0x0) {
			/* write current GPIO mode */
			mcp->txbuf[MCP2221_SRAM_WR_GP0 + i] = mcp->mode[i];
		} else {
			/* pin is not in gpio mode, set it to input mode */
			mcp->txbuf[MCP2221_SRAM_WR_GP0 + i] = 0x08;
			dev_warn(&mcp->hdev->dev,
				 "Set GPIO mode for gpio pin %d!\n", i);
		}
	}

	mutex_lock(&mcp->lock);
	ret = mcp_send_data_req_status(mcp, mcp->txbuf, 64);
	mutex_unlock(&mcp->lock);

	return ret;
}
